The IInspiration joined AEW during its trip to their home country of Australia this past February. Cassie Lee and Jessie McKay — formerly known as Peyton Royce and Billie Kay when they were The IIconics for WWE — seemed like an odd fit for Tony Khan’s company from the jump. A legitimately good comedy duo, Lee and McKay are capable but unspectacular in-ring workers… aka the opposite of what TK and team usually look for in signees.
So it was a little surprising when the only team to ever win WWE and TNA Women’s Tag gold was fed to The Brawling Birds in their Dynamite debut. After that though, it hasn’t been shocking that the IInspiration have only wrestled a handful of times for AEW or Ring of Honor… although I didn’t expect their getting squashed by Jamie Hayter and Alex Windsor would be their only AEW appearance. I mean, their best moment came when they made a quick run in Japan at TJPW to add that joshi promotion’s tag titles to their resume. And so McKay could remind us just how funny she can be.
Lee hasn’t wrestled since a singles match in ROH in June, but her partner’s last was in one of their tag outings a month earlier. Thanks to this social media post today (Aug. 28), we know part of why that is.

This will be McKay’s second child. Her son will be three-years-old in December. We could also have a budding HHouse of IIconic faction on our hands for 2053 or so. Lee and her husband, WWE’s Shawn Spears, already have two kids. Goofy wrestling fan digression out of the way…
